## Ownership

This repository contains the canary gating rules for the Pellwright deploy pipeline. Rules are evaluated in order: error-rate delta, p95 latency delta, then custom metric guards defined in gates.yaml. Contractors may propose rule changes via pull request, but merges to the main gating config require explicit approval — do not self-merge, even for typo fixes. All gating disputes, threshold exceptions, and emergency bypass requests are decided by the designated owner:

named custodian: Ulawyn Ulaox

### Runbook: Password reset revamp — plugin integration

With the Keywick reset flow revamp, reset links are now minted by the core service, not by plugins. Your plugin should call `resetLinkFor(user)` and never construct URLs by hand; tokens are single-use and expire after fifteen minutes. If you previously cached reset tokens, purge that cache before upgrading, as stale entries will 410. The link-minting service validates callers against a shared secret loaded at startup. In your plugin's env file, add the following line:

sealed setting: LEDGER_TOKEN20=6148d35bbb480b0ab79e

# Service Accounts: String Extraction

The `extract-i18n` script pulls translatable strings from all Bramblewick repos and pushes them to the Glossa service. It runs under the `i18n-extractor` service account. Do not run it under your personal account; Glossa rate-limits individual users aggressively. The account has write access to the staging catalog only. Set the token in your shell before invoking the script. The current staging token is below.

API key for kahap-kafog: zpat15_6qzxZ7YR8aDwjmp

## Runbook: Schemawell registry during release

Before cutting a release, confirm all new event schemas are registered in Schemawell and marked compatible. The registry enforces backward compatibility by default; any schema flagged FORWARD-ONLY needs sign-off from the owning team. If registration fails during the release window, hold the release rather than bypassing the check — consumers will break silently otherwise. The registration procedure and compatibility rules are documented here.

runbook for yageg-tafop: https://superset.merlaqnet.local/deploy/projects/issue/display/repo/projects/ticket/e6ac41f4bf7bc116ee61994c